#bd7218 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d7218 is composed of 74.1% red, 44.7%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.7% magenta, 87.3%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 32.7 degrees, a saturation of 77.5% and a lightness of 41.8%. #bd7218 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e430 with #7b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

Shades and Tints of #bd7218
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0902 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d7218
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6b6a is the less saturated color, while #cd7308 is the most saturated one.
